The Galaxy XCover 6 Pro is a little bit better than TCL 20 Pro 5G, with a 77.6 score against 76.1. Galaxy XCover 6 Pro's body is newer, but somewhat heavier and a little thicker than TCL 20 Pro 5G. Both of these phones work with Android OS, but Galaxy XCover 6 Pro has 12 version while TCL 20 Pro 5G has Android 11 version.
The TCL 20 Pro 5G features a way better hardware performance than Galaxy XCover 6 Pro. Both have 6 GB of RAM and a Octa-Core processor. The TCL 20 Pro 5G features a slightly better looking display than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, because although it has a bit worse pixels density, and they both have the same exact resolution of 1080 x 2400, the TCL 20 Pro 5G also counts with a bit larger display.
The TCL 20 Pro 5G counts with a way better camera than Samsung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, because although it has a lesser megapixels resolution camera, and they both have a same size diafragm aperture, the TCL 20 Pro 5G also counts with a much larger sensor providing a lot higher image quality. The TCL 20 Pro 5G has a much greater storage capacity for apps and games than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, and although they both have a slot for SD memory cards that holds up to 1 TB, the TCL 20 Pro 5G also has 256 GB internal storage capacity.
The TCL 20 Pro 5G counts with just a little bit longer battery duration than Samsung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, because it has 4500mAh of battery capacity.
